The concept of mechanic lifts can be traced back to the early 1900s when the first hydraulic jack was invented. This simple device used hydraulic pressure to lift heavy loads, making it easier for mechanics to work on cars and other machinery. As technology advanced, so did mechanic lifts. In the 1920s, the first hydraulic car lift was introduced, revolutionizing the automotive industry and making it easier for mechanics to access the undercarriage of vehicles.
Throughout the 20th century, mechanic lifts continued to evolve, with different types of lifts being developed for specific applications. One of the most common types of mechanic lifts is the two-post lift, which is used in garages and auto shops around the world. This type of lift consists of two upright columns with lifting arms that are used to raise and lower the vehicle. Two-post lifts are popular because they are space-saving and provide easy access to the underside of the vehicle.
Another popular type of mechanic lift is the four-post lift, which is often used in commercial settings such as car dealerships and service centers. This lift consists of four upright columns connected by horizontal crossbars, creating a stable platform for lifting heavy vehicles. Four-post lifts are preferred for tasks that require extended periods of storage, as they provide a secure and stable platform for the vehicle.
In recent years, scissor lifts have become increasingly popular in the automotive industry. These lifts use a scissor mechanism to raise and lower the platform, providing a stable and compact lifting solution for vehicles. Scissor lifts are commonly used for tire changes, oil changes, and other routine maintenance tasks.
